What is Confessional (2007) about?

*Confessional* follows a Manila-based documentary filmmaker who travels to Cebu for the Sinulog Festival, only to stumble upon a retired politician ready to spill explosive truths. What starts as a routine project spirals into a tense confrontation with corruption and morality, blurring the line between observer and participant.

Who directed Confessional?

Ruel Dahis Antipuesto directed *Confessional*, crafting a film that merges documentary realism with dramatic tension.

Confessional (2007): A Dark Thriller Beneath Cebu's Festive Glow — Full Movie Info

Filmmaker Publio Briones III arrives in Cebu for the vibrant Sinulog Festival in Ruel Dahis Antipuesto's *Confessional (2007)*, a sharp blend of comedy, drama, and thriller set against the colorful chaos of Philippine festivities. What begins as a lighthearted documentary project quickly spirals into moral ambiguity when he crosses paths with a retired, morally compromised politician hungry to expose long-buried secrets. As tensions rise and the line between truth and deception blurs, the story transforms into a gripping exploration of power, corruption, and the ethical dilemmas that lurk beneath the surface of even the most festive occasions.

In this tense narrative, Antipuesto weaves together humor and suspense, using the filmmaker's journey to critique the hidden machinations of politics and media. With a runtime of 90 minutes, *Confessional* delivers a compact yet impactful experience, balancing sharp dialogue with atmospheric tension. The film's stark visuals and naturalistic performances—led by Briones III and co-stars Jerrold Tarog and Owee Salva—immerse viewers in a world where lies and revelations collide, leaving audiences questioning what's truly worth confessing.
